The Australia and New Zealand Association of Korea (ANZA Korea) and the Ambassadors Spouses Association in Seoul (ASAS) hosted a Morning Tea to celebrate Dr. Keysook Geum, the designer of the PyeongChang Olympic Opening Ceremony costumes, at the Shilla Hotel last Friday.
Guests at the event were given a chance to meet Geum and view a sample of her creations worn by the flagbearers who led each country's delegation in the opening ceremony of the 2018 Winter Games.
Twenty-five of the 30 models who participated in the opening ceremony were also presented with certificates to thank them for their contributions.
ANZA is a volunteer-based nonprofit organization committed to raising funds for Korean charities.
